Nature and wildlife lovers will be pleased to know that very close by is a spot where exotic ecosystems offer phenomena worth admiring. This is the Nichupté Lagoon, a body of water that connects to the Caribbean Sea through two channels. One of the main attractions of Nichupté is its elegant mangroves, which are vital for the conservation of ecosystems and the environment. In addition to protecting Cancun’s shores from erosion and fostering biodiversity, they blend harmoniously with the landscape, appearing as if purposely placed by the best artist to embellish their most precious masterpiece.

Water sports enthusiasts should know there is no better spot to enjoy sport fishing than this lagoon. Guides know exactly where to take you for the best experience in this activity. Additionally, you can paddle through the canals in a kayak and end this beautiful journey in the Caribbean Sea.
